Table of Contents
- 1 Should constants be capitalized?
- 2 How do you declare a class constant in PHP?
- 3 What is the purpose of _class_ constant?
- 4 Should macros be capitalized?
- 5 What is the difference between static and constant in PHP?
- 6 How can I get constant variable in PHP?
- 7 Where do I put constants in PHP?
- 8 Can a PHP constant be an array?
- 9 Are constants always uppercase in PHP?
- 10 What is a class constant in phpphp?
- 11 Are constants case sensitive in PHP?
Should constants be capitalized?
Common names for temporary variables are i j k m n c d e. The names of variables declared class constants and of ANSI constants should be all uppercase with words separated by underscores (“_”).
How do you declare a class constant in PHP?
A class constant is declared inside a class with the const keyword. Class constants are case-sensitive. However, it is recommended to name the constants in all uppercase letters.
How can we define constants in PHP?
A constant name starts with a letter or underscore, followed by any number of letters, numbers, or underscores. If you have defined a constant, it can never be changed or undefined. To define a constant you have to use define() function and to retrieve the value of a constant, you have to simply specifying its name.
What is the purpose of _class_ constant?
Class constants are useful when you need to declare some constant data (which does not change) within a class. There are two ways to access class constant: Outside the Class: The class constant is accessed by using the class name followed by the scope resolution operator (::) followed by the constant name.
Should macros be capitalized?
When defining a macro (e.g. #define BALL ). The use of uppercase for macros is a naming convention. The preprocessor can handle any case (upper, lower, mixed) in macro names.
Should constants be capitalized typescript?
By convention, the constant identifiers are in uppercase. Like the let keyword, the const keyword declares blocked-scope variables. However, the block-scoped variables declared by the const keyword can’t be reassigned. However, variables created by the const keyword are “immutable”.
What is the difference between static and constant in PHP?
Constant is just a constant, i.e. you can’t change its value after declaring. Static variable is accessible without making an instance of a class and therefore shared between all the instances of a class.
How can I get constant variable in PHP?
To create a constant, use the define() function….Create a PHP Constant
- name: Specifies the name of the constant.
- value: Specifies the value of the constant.
- case-insensitive: Specifies whether the constant name should be case-insensitive. Default is false.
How do you define a constant in PHP How do you determine if a constant is defined in PHP?
It can often be useful to find out if a constant is actually defined. This can be achieved using the PHP defined() function. The defined() function takes the name of the constant to be checked as an argument and returns a value of true or false to indicate whether that constant exists.
Where do I put constants in PHP?
7 Answers. Define your constant in your top . php file, that will be included in all the other scripts. It may be your front controller, your config file, or a file created for this single purpose.
Can a PHP constant be an array?
PHP Constant Arrays In PHP7, you can create an Array constant using the define() function.
How do you define a class constant?
Class constants can be useful if you need to define some constant data within a class. A class constant is declared inside a class with the const keyword. Class constants are case-sensitive. However, it is recommended to name the constants in all uppercase letters.
Are constants always uppercase in PHP?
By convention, constant identifiers are always uppercase. Prior to PHP 8.0.0, constants defined using the define () function may be case-insensitive. The name of a constant follows the same rules as any label in PHP.
What is a class constant in phpphp?
PHP – Class Constants. Constants cannot be changed once it is declared. Class constants can be useful if you need to define some constant data within a class. A class constant is declared inside a class with the const keyword. Class constants are case-sensitive. However, it is recommended to name the constants in all uppercase letters.
Is it possible to define constants for classes?
Class constants can be redefined by a child class. It’s also possible for interfaces to have constants. Look at the interface documentation for examples. It’s possible to reference the class using a variable.
Are constants case sensitive in PHP?
A constant is case-sensitive by default. By convention, constant identifiers are always uppercase. The name of a constant follows the same rules as any label in PHP. A valid constant name starts with a letter or underscore, followed by any number of letters, numbers, or underscores.